What Factors Can Affect the Flight Duration from Shanghai to San Francisco?
The flight duration from Shanghai to San Francisco can be influenced by several factors, including flight route, weather conditions, air traffic, and aircraft type.
- Flight Route
- Weather Conditions
- Air Traffic
- Aircraft Type
- Wind Patterns
- Layovers
- Time of Year
The above factors can all significantly influence the total time taken for a flight, either by extending or reducing the journey.
-
Flight Route: The flight route taken from Shanghai to San Francisco significantly impacts flight duration. Direct flights typically take around 11 to 12 hours. However, flights with layovers can add several hours to the total travel time. For instance, a flight that stops in Tokyo will take longer than a direct flight.
-
Weather Conditions: Weather conditions, such as storms or heavy winds, can influence flight duration. Pilots may need to alter routes to avoid bad weather, which can add time to the flight. According to the FAA, adverse weather is a leading cause of flight delays, which underscores the importance of checking forecasts.
-
Air Traffic: Air traffic at both the departure and arrival airports can affect flight duration. Busy airports like Shanghai Pudong and San Francisco International may experience delays due to traffic congestion. The FAA reports that air traffic control holds are common in busy airspace, potentially extending the duration of flights.
-
Aircraft Type: The type of aircraft used for the flight can have an impact on speed and efficiency. Different aircraft have varying cruising speeds and performance capabilities. For example, modern aircraft like the Boeing 787 can fly faster and more fuel-efficiently than older models, shortening flight time.
-
Wind Patterns: Wind patterns, particularly the jet stream, can either shorten or lengthen flight times. Flights heading eastward may benefit from tailwinds, reducing their overall duration. In contrast, westward flights may encounter headwinds that can extend travel time. Research by the National Oceanic and Atmospheric Administration illustrates how the jet stream can impact flight efficiency.
-
Layovers: Layovers can dramatically increase total flight time. Flights with one or more stops take additional time for boarding, disembarking, and potential delays at connecting airports. A traveler might prefer a nonstop flight to minimize travel time, even if it costs slightly more.
-
Time of Year: Certain times of the year, particularly during peak travel seasons like summer or holidays, may see increased air traffic and longer wait times at airports. Flight durations can increase due to busy schedules and weather fluctuations common during specific seasons.
These factors collectively contribute to variations in flight duration from Shanghai to San Francisco, making it essential for travelers to consider them when planning their trips.

How Can Travelers Prepare for Time Zone Differences When Flying from Shanghai to San Francisco?
Travelers can prepare for time zone differences when flying from Shanghai to San Francisco by adjusting their sleep schedule, staying hydrated, and using light exposure strategically.
Adjusting sleep schedule: Begin to shift your sleeping pattern a few days before departure. A study by Wright et al. (2013) indicates that gradually altering sleep can help minimize jet lag. Start by going to bed and waking up one hour earlier each day if heading west. This gradual shift aids in aligning your internal clock to the new time zone.
Staying hydrated: Drink plenty of water before, during, and after the flight. Hydration helps counteract the dry air in airplanes. According to the Aerospace Medicine Association (2020), dehydration can worsen jet lag symptoms, making it essential to drink fluids regularly, especially water, which helps maintain overall health and cognitive function during travel.
Using light exposure: Light exposure helps regulate your circadian rhythm, which is your body’s internal clock. Once you arrive in San Francisco, seek out natural light, especially in the morning. Research by Czeisler et al. (1999) shows that exposure to bright light can help reset your internal clock, improving your ability to adapt to the new time zone.
In summary, adjusting your sleep, staying hydrated, and using light exposure can significantly ease the transition between different time zones during international travel. Proper preparation fosters a smoother adjustment and enhances overall travel experience.
